Cones
Photoreceptor cells in the retina of the eye responsible for color vision and function best in relatively bright light, as opposed to rods, which work better in dim light.
Cortex
The outer layer of the brain, involved in numerous high-level functions including thought, memory, perception, and language.
Rods
Cells in the eye's retina known as photoreceptors that enable vision under dim lighting conditions.
Visible Spectrum
The portion of the electromagnetic spectrum that is visible to the human eye, comprising wavelengths from approximately 380 to 750 nanometers.
